Java org.hibernate.QueryException:无法解决属性--问题
当我试图在eclipse中运行代码时,我遇到了这个错误 org.hibernate.QueryException:无法解析属性:card_id of:om.gov.moh.dto.TreatmentMemberDTO 我尝试了不同的解决方案。他们都没有帮助解决这个问题Java org.hibernate.QueryException:无法解决属性--问题,java,hibernate,api,Java,Hibernate,Api,当我试图在eclipse中运行代码时,我遇到了这个错误 org.hibernate.QueryException:无法解析属性:card_id of:om.gov.moh.dto.TreatmentMemberDTO 我尝试了不同的解决方案。他们都没有帮助解决这个问题 @Id @GeneratedValue(strategy = GenerationType.IDENTITY) @Column(name = "MEMBERS_ID") private Long members_id; @Co
@Id
@GeneratedValue(strategy = GenerationType.IDENTITY)
@Column(name = "MEMBERS_ID")
private Long members_id;
@Column(name = "FIRST_NAME")
private String first_name;
@ManyToOne(cascade = CascadeType.ALL,fetch=FetchType.EAGER)
@JoinColumn(name = "CARD_ID")
//@JsonIgnore //for ignore duplicate issue
@JsonBackReference
private TreatmentDueDTO treatment = new TreatmentDueDTO();
public TreatmentMemberDTO() {
super();
}
public TreatmentMemberDTO(Long members_id, String first_name, String second_name, LocalDate dob) {
super();
this.members_id = members_id;
this.first_name = first_name;
this.second_name = second_name;
this.dob = dob;
}
public Long getMembers_id() {
return members_id;
}
public void setMembers_id(Long members_id) {
this.members_id = members_id;
}
public String getFirst_name() {
return first_name;
}
public void setFirst_name(String first_name) {
this.first_name = first_name;
public TreatmentDueDTO getTreatment() {
return treatment;
}
public void setTreatment(TreatmentDueDTO treatment) {
this.treatment = treatment;
}
}
问题出现在“card_id”连接列中。
如何解决此问题?在类处理成员中添加card_id字段/属性将帮助您请显示您试图执行的查询您给了我一个有用的线索。错误是因为我的查询。谢谢。